Finding an FFL Dealer in New Richmond, Wisconsin

There are 12 federally licensed firearms dealers in New Richmond, WI, serving a population of 10,334. These include 9 dealers / gunsmiths, 3 manufacturers.

New Richmond has 116.1 FFL dealers per 100,000 residents — above the national average of 34.4 per 100K. This means residents have significantly more choices when selecting a local gun store or transfer agent.

When choosing an FFL dealer for a transfer, call ahead to confirm their transfer fee and ensure they are accepting transfers. Most dealers in New Richmond charge between $20–$50 per transfer. You will need a valid government-issued photo ID and must pass an NICS background check to complete any firearm purchase or transfer.

Gun Laws in Wisconsin

Wisconsin is a shall-issue state with no permit to purchase and no waiting period. The state uses its own background check system, has preemption, and NFA items including suppressors are legal.
